FantasyGuru.com

The company, which originated as a newsletter published by owner John Hansen,[1] entered its 17th year in business in 2011.Specializing in the National Football League, the site provides projections, statistical analysis, player rankings, and other tools for subscribers.The site's staff also produces regular podcasts and is active in social networking, with accounts on Facebook and Twitter.Hansen started the Guru Report Newsletter as a side project in 1995, and continued mailing and faxing hardcopies until 1997.The success of the show prompted SiriusXM to create SiriusXM Fantasy Sports Radio, giving FantasyGuru.com a seven-day-a-week program during the NFL season, including senior writers Matt Camp and Joe Dolan picking up a weekend edition of the program.
